X 
微信扫码联系客服
获取报价、解决方案


李经理
13913191678
首页 > 知识库 > 统一消息平台> 统一消息管理平台:科学的整合之道
统一消息平台在线试用
统一消息平台
在线试用
统一消息平台解决方案
统一消息平台
解决方案下载
统一消息平台源码
统一消息平台
源码授权
统一消息平台报价
统一消息平台
产品报价

统一消息管理平台:科学的整合之道

2026-02-22 03:11

大家好,今天咱们来聊聊一个挺有意思的话题——“统一消息管理平台”和“科学”。这两个词听起来好像有点抽象,但其实它们在计算机领域里可是相当重要。尤其是如果你是个做开发、运维或者系统架构的小伙伴,那你一定对消息管理这个概念不陌生。

统一消息平台

首先,我得说一句,消息管理这玩意儿,不是啥新鲜事。从早期的邮件系统到现在的消息队列,再到各种实时推送服务,消息一直在我们的系统中扮演着至关重要的角色。但是,随着业务越来越复杂,系统越来越多,消息的来源也变得五花八门。这时候,你就需要一个“统一”的地方来管理这些消息了,这就是所谓的“统一消息管理平台”。

那什么是“统一消息管理平台”呢?简单来说,它就是一个集中式的消息处理系统,可以把来自不同渠道、不同格式的消息统一收集、处理、转发甚至存储。这样做的好处就是,你可以避免各个系统之间消息孤岛的问题,提高系统的可维护性和扩展性。

接下来,我们再说说“科学”这个词。在这里,“科学”并不是指什么高深的理论,而是指一种更高效、更系统、更规范的管理方式。比如,你可能会用一些自动化工具来处理消息,或者通过数据分析来优化消息的分发策略。这些都是“科学”管理的一部分。

那么,问题来了:怎么才能把“统一消息管理平台”和“科学”结合起来呢?答案是:通过合理的架构设计和合适的工具链。下面我们就来具体讲讲。

为什么需要统一消息管理平台?

想象一下,你有一个电商平台,有用户下单、支付、发货、售后等多个环节。每个环节可能都使用不同的系统,比如订单系统、支付系统、物流系统等等。这些系统之间需要传递信息,比如“用户已经付款了”,“商品已经发货了”等等。如果这些信息都是独立处理的,那就会出现很多问题。

比如,你可能在支付系统里看到了一个订单状态是“已支付”,但在订单系统里还是“待支付”。这就导致数据不一致,影响用户体验,甚至可能造成经济损失。所以,就需要一个统一的平台来管理这些消息。

再比如,你可能有多个前端应用,比如Web、App、小程序,每个都需要接收用户通知。如果没有统一的消息管理,每个应用都要自己去调用不同的接口,这样不仅麻烦,还容易出错。

所以,统一消息管理平台的作用就凸显出来了。它可以作为中间层,负责接收、处理、分发所有消息,确保各个系统之间的数据同步和一致性。

如何构建一个统一消息管理平台?

现在,我们来谈谈怎么搭建这样一个平台。这里我们可以用一些开源的技术栈,比如Kafka、RabbitMQ、Redis、Spring Boot等。当然,具体的选型要根据你的业务需求来定。

不过,为了方便大家理解,我先给大家写一段代码示例。这段代码是一个简单的消息发送器,用来演示如何将消息发送到统一的消息管理平台。


// Java 示例:使用Spring Boot发送消息
@RestController
public class MessageController {

    @Autowired
    private KafkaTemplate kafkaTemplate;

    @PostMapping("/send-message")
    public ResponseEntity sendMessage(@RequestBody Map message) {
        String topic = "user_notifications";
        String content = message.get("content").toString();
        kafkaTemplate.send(topic, content);
        return ResponseEntity.ok("消息已发送");
    }
}
    

上面的代码是一个简单的REST API,当有人向`/send-message`发送POST请求时,它会把消息内容发送到Kafka的一个topic里。这里的Kafka就是消息队列的一种,可以作为统一消息管理平台的一部分。

当然,这只是最基础的一环。实际的平台还需要包括消息的接收、解析、路由、存储、监控等功能。

科学管理的重要性

有了统一的消息管理平台之后,我们还要考虑如何科学地管理这些消息。科学管理不仅仅是技术上的,还包括流程、策略、数据等方面。

比如,你可以通过数据分析来了解哪些消息是最常被访问的,哪些消息的处理时间最长,然后优化相应的流程。也可以通过自动化的方式,让系统根据不同的规则自动处理消息,减少人工干预。

另外,科学管理还体现在系统的可扩展性和稳定性上。比如,你可以通过负载均衡、集群部署、容灾备份等方式,保证消息平台的高可用性。

再举个例子,如果你的系统需要支持千万级的消息吞吐量,那就不能只靠单机运行,而需要采用分布式架构,比如Kafka集群,或者RocketMQ这样的分布式消息系统。

方案下载:如何获取和使用统一消息管理平台的方案

说到这儿,我不得不提一下“方案下载”这个话题。很多公司或开发者在构建统一消息管理平台的时候,都会参考一些成熟的方案或者开源项目,这样可以节省大量的时间和精力。

比如,你可以去GitHub上搜索“unified message management platform”,然后看看有没有现成的项目。或者,你也可以直接下载一些企业级的解决方案,比如阿里云的MNS(Message Service)、腾讯云的CMQ(Cloud Message Queue)等。

统一消息管理

不过,下载方案只是第一步,关键还是要看你怎么用。有些方案可能很强大,但配置复杂;有些方案虽然简单,但功能有限。所以,你需要根据自己的业务需求,选择适合的方案。

另外,很多方案还会提供文档、API、SDK、示例代码等资源,这些都非常有用。你可以一边下载方案,一边跟着文档一步步搭建自己的消息管理平台。

比如,假设你下载了一个基于Kafka的消息管理平台方案,你可以先按照文档安装Kafka,然后配置生产者和消费者,接着测试消息的发送和接收是否正常。然后再根据自己的业务需求,添加更多的功能模块,比如消息过滤、消息重试、消息持久化等。

总结:统一消息管理平台 + 科学管理 = 高效稳定

总的来说,统一消息管理平台是一种非常有效的系统架构方式,它能够帮助你集中管理消息,提升系统的可维护性和扩展性。而“科学”的管理方式,则能让你在技术之外,更加高效地利用资源,优化流程,降低成本。

所以,如果你正在构建一个复杂的系统,或者想要优化现有的消息处理流程,不妨考虑一下统一消息管理平台。同时,别忘了利用“方案下载”这种快捷方式,快速上手,少走弯路。

最后,我想说的是,技术没有捷径,但有方法。只要我们用科学的方式去思考和解决问题,就能找到最适合自己的方案。希望这篇文章能对你有所帮助!

本站知识库部分内容及素材来源于互联网,如有侵权,联系必删!